APPROACHPaved walled fore garden, timber and glazed entrance door into:

DINING ROOM11'2" X 10'11" (3.4m X 3.33m). Double glazed window to front, central heating radiator, gas fire, laminate flooring, door to cellerett, door to;

LOUNGE13'2" X 11'(max) (4.01m X 3.35m(max)). Double glazed window to rear, central heating radiator, door to stairs to first floor landing, door to;

KITCHEN12'9" X 7'4" (3.89m X 2.24m). Double glazed window to side, double glazed door to side, range of fitted wall and base units with roll edge work surfaces, stainless steel single drainer sink, built in four ring gas hob, electric oven, plumbing for washing machine, central heating radiator, ceramic tiled floor, door to;

DOWNSTAIRS BATHROOMObscured double glazed window to side, panel bath with shower attachment, pedestal wash hand basin, low level flush WC, central heating radiator, heated towel rail, ceramic tiled floor.

FIRST FLOOR LANDINGStorage cupboard, loft access, central heating radiator, doors to:

BEDROOM ONE11' X 11'3" (3.35m X 3.43m). Double glazed window to front, central heating radiator, coving to ceiling.

BEDROOM TWO13'3" X 7'11" (4.04m X 2.41m). Double glazed window to rear, central heating radiator, overhead storage cupboard.

BEDROOM THREE13'7" X 7'3" (4.14m X 2.2m). Double glazed window to rear, central heating radiator, wall mounted central heating boiler.

DETACHED GARAGEAccessed via a service road, up and over door.

REAR GARDENSide door from kitchen to gravelled side access with gate to service road with access to garage, gate to garden with lawn, gravelled area and fenced boundaries.
